Jobs must come before the Cathedral – Osofo Kyiri Abosom to Mahama

The founder and leader of the Ghana Union Movement (GUM), Rev. Christian Kwabena Andrew, aka Osofo Kyiri Abosom, has urged President John Mahama to refocus national priorities, arguing that the country’s current challenges require a shift from monumental projects to essential public services.
